Why did Hearthstone leave China?

Hearthstone (and other Blizzard games) left China in early 2023 because Activision Blizzard failed to renew its operating agreement with local publisher NetEase, leading to a suspension of services after a licensing dispute over financial terms, with both companies blaming the other for the breakdown in talks, highlighting the complexities of operating in the large but tightly controlled Chinese market.

What is the 3-hour rule in China?

China's "3-hour rule" for minors refers to strict regulations limiting children under 18 to playing online video games for only three hours per week, specifically from 8 PM to 9 PM on Fridays, Saturdays, Sundays, and national holidays, enforced by gaming companies through real-name verification to combat addiction.

Is Xbox illegal in China?

Home gaming consoles were banned in mainland China from June 2000 until 2013. When the ban was lifted, eighth-generation consoles such as the Xbox One and PlayStation 4 were allowed in the country.

What does 9 9 6 mean in China?

The idea is that people should work from 9 AM to 9 PM 6 days a week. That's nine nine six. But that is 72 hours of work every single week. And nine nine six became symbolic for Chinese tech entrepreneurs. So it's a work culture that became widespread especially for China's tech and startup world.

Is GTA banned in Japan?

No, Grand Theft Auto (GTA) isn't completely banned in Japan, but it faces heavy censorship and age restrictions, with some early titles restricted in prefectures like Saitama and Kanagawa, leading to modified missions (like removing civilian targeting), altered violence, and a "Z" (18+) rating for later games like GTA V, ensuring it's sold separately and restricted from minors, though it's generally available for adults.

Is Blizzard back in China?

Blizzard and NetEase's "breakup" began in late 2022 when their licensing agreement ended. After over 500 days without Blizzard games in the Chinese mainland, they recently announced a renewed distribution agreement, restoring their long-standing partnership.

What is the 144 hour rule in China?

The duration of stay as referred to in the 144-hour visa-free transit policy will begin from 00:00 o'clock on the day following entry. For example, if a foreign national enjoying the 144-hour transit enters China on January 1, the duration of stay will begin from 00:00 o'clock on January 2.

Do Chinese work 12 hours a day?

The 996 working hour system (Chinese: 996工作制) is a work schedule that derives its name from its requirement that workers clock in from 9:00 am to 9:00 pm, 6 days per week, resulting in employees working 12 hours per day and 72 hours per week.

What is 1111 in China?

What began among Nanjing University students in the 1990s as a tongue-in-cheek counter to Valentine's Day has exploded into the world's largest shopping event: Singles' Day. The date, 11/11, was chosen because the four ones resemble “bare sticks,” Chinese slang for singles.
